Arup has an employee rating of 3.9 out of 5 stars, based on 4,453 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Arup employ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Construction, Repair & Maintenance Services industry (3.7 stars).

Pros

Work life balance is good in comparison to other competitors. Paid overtime which allows to compensate for low salary. Bonuses are not decent. Nor are salary increases.

Cons

Lower than competitors pay even in expensive cities. Hard to get promotions. Lower levels not valued. Repetitive work. Disconnection with upper management.

Pros

Get to work on large prestigious projects. Has an international presence, with some opportunities to work on those projects.

Cons

Despite the holistic approach, your often left to figure out things for yourself without support. People tend to work in their silos. Upper management can be rigid, distant and poor at communicating.
